About 7-methylpyrazolo[1,5-a]pyrimidine
7-methylpyrazolo[1,5-a]pyrimidine (PubChem CID 12581393) has the molecular formula C7H7N3
and a molecular weight of 133.15 g/mol. Its IUPAC name is 7-methylpyrazolo[1,5-a]pyrimidine.
